About Ashtanga

The Practice

Ashtanga Yoga combines an ancient series of postures with a flowing breath and movement system. This combination increases strength, endurance and flexibility whileclearing the body of accumulated toxins and emotional blocks. Our classes and retreats are designed to cultivate a consistent and patient approach to support the complete unfolding of your being.

At the Ashtanga Yoga Centre of Melbourne we provide a range of approaches to the classic practice as taught by Sri K Pattabhi Jois of Mysore, South India. These include the gradual introduction of the sequence to beginners, instructed (led) classes on the Vinyasa (breathing system) of the primary series, and self practice sessions with hands-on adjustment and refinement.

We find the Ashtanga Vinyasa system particularly powerful in creating accelerated flexibility, stamina and strength. Above all though it creates an atmosphere for opening the heart and consciousness, leading the practitioner to a greater sense of wellbeing.The continuous stoking of internal fire with the breath creates the tapas needed to burn through residual locks (physical, mental and emotional).

Our aim at the Centre is to facilitate that process through encouragement, motivationand support so we may all move further toward our potential.

We love the practice and think you will too.



Classes

Introductory Classes (Casual & Pass Holders)

For anyone interested in trying Ashtanga Yoga, and for those wanting to refine their existing practice. These classes are suitable for beginners, ideal for those returning to practice from injury and illness, and for those who want to tune up what they can currently do.

Experienced Students

Mysore Classes (Casual & Pass Holders)
The traditional method still used in Mysore Sth India today . You will be practicing at your own pace under the guidance of one or more experienced teachers. Memory of at least the sequence comprising sun salutations and standing poses is essential, and you will be introduced to new postures as your practice deepens. Hands-on attention, adjustments, and individual refinement are offered by our teachers, and you can request as much (or as little) help as you want. Please bring a towel.

Led Classes (Casual & Pass Holders)
These classes are led by a teacher, who guides the class in unison through the Primary series. Sessions running for 90 or 100 minutes are normally covering a partial primary series and are suitable for people who have completed intro level 2 or are well established in another vigorous yoga method . Led classes scheduled for 2 hours duration may run overtime and are ONLY suitable for those with a well established regular Ashtanga practice that covers the full primary series.
